Veolia Transportation Fueling Taxis with Propane

BALTIMORE – Veolia Transportation is adding more than 50 propane-powered cabs to its Checker and Yellow Cab fleets in Baltimore and using its own propane fueling station to fuel the vehicles.

Pest Control Company Expects $16K Fuel Savings with Propane Trucks

THOMASVILLE, AL – Lewis Pest Control in Alabama expects to save more than $16,000 in fuel costs and displace approximately 20 tons of greenhouse gas emissions annually with eight propane autogas trucks.

ROUSH CleanTech Receives First CARB Retrofit Alternative Fuel System Certification for 2010-MY Vehicles

LIVONIA, MI — ROUSH CleanTech has received California Air Resources Board (CARB) approval of its propane autogas fuel system for retrofitting 2010 model year 5.4-liter Ford E-150, E-250 and E-350 cargo vans and wagons.

Roofing & Construction Company to Save $5K Using Propane

MADISON, WI – Midwest Roofing and Construction in Dodgeville, Wis., expects to save around $5,000 annually on fuel costs after converting the company’s 2012 Ford F-150 5.0L to run on clean propane autogas.
